To prevent damage or scratches, lay down a soft cloth and perform the assembly on it.
Do not hold this unit in one hand to avoid injury by dropping this unit when carrying.
1 Attach a cord (not supplied) to the stand.

Screw tightening torque: 80 N0cm (17.98 lbf-ft) to 120 N0cm (26.98 lbf-ft).
Keep the screws out of reach of children to prevent swallowing.
3 Place the unit in the desired position and attach each cord onto the rack or
table.
Make sure that the slack is minimal.
